    About John Deere

    John Deere, a blacksmith working in Grand Detour, Illinois, began manufacturing farm equipment after creating the first commercially successful self-scouring steel plough in 1837, which was better suited to Midwestern soil conditions than the cast-iron ploughs that were commonly used at the time. The company expanded to other agricultural equipment, including its first tractor in 1918 and its first combine in 1927 and established itself as a leading brand in the industry.

    Expanding Into New Areas

    The post-war boom years of the mid-20th century saw the rise of suburbs and ownership of houses and with it, lawn care. The sale of lawnmowers took off as homeowners looked to maintain pristine surfaces. John Deere entered the lawn care market in 1963 with the introduction of its first lawn tractor, the model 110. The tractor had a four-stroke, 7-horsepower gas engine. The product range expanded to include rear engine and diesel engine riding mowers in the 1970s and its first electric lawn tractor, powered by three car batteries, in 1972. Deere entered the professional golf and turf equipment market in the U.S. in 1987.

    In 1991, John Deere acquired German lawn equipment manufacturer Sabo and its Dutch brand Roberine. The Gummersbach, Germany, facility was integral to the development of Deere’s Tango E5 autonomous mower in 2011. Deere sold Sabo in 2020. The company established the turf business as a separate division in 1994. Today Deere offers a large variety of turf equipment, including walk-behind and riding mowers, trap and bunker rakes, sprayers, spreaders, aerators, dethatchers, blowers, sweepers, and more.

    Current Offerings

    The 7500A is a popular model of fairway mower. Its TechControl display allows operators to slow down the machine during turns while mowing to reduce turf scuffing. The AutoPedal feature allows the engine to run only as fast as needed given cutting conditions, reducing both engine noise and fuel consumption. Spiral and grooved roller options reduce the number of times grass is rolled in overlap areas of cutting units.
